Output e2c3ceea663ebadbb45bfd8043e870be900735a024bbcbc22643ea828af176e0:0

value
844560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f4821618f6f7a2ad34144d515cda8a06c214b6e OP_EQUAL
address
3Lb2CxesPW1ByuZPr4dL3wooCqXZHtFVHV
transaction
e2c3ceea663ebadbb45bfd8043e870be900735a024bbcbc22643ea828af176e0
confirmations
321536
spent
true